Okay, so picture this: you're all excited about your new crypto wallet on something like MetaMask or Trust Wallet, load it up with ETH or BTC, and think "cool, I'm set." But you skip setting up proper 2FA. Boom. Some phishing jerk gets your seed phrase or password, and poof-your stack's gone. Happened to my buddy last year. Lost like 2 ETH because he was using SMS codes. Weak sauce.
The right way? Hook up Authy for your wallet's 2FA. It's not some sketchy SMS that hackers can SIM swap. Authy spits out time based codes right on your phone, syncs across devices, and backs everything up. Why does this matter? Crypto hacks hit billions yearly. Authy makes you that much harder to crack.
Don't overthink it. Head to your phone's app store-iOS or Android, whatever. Search "Authy." It's by Twilio, free, looks clean. Hit install. Open it up.
In my experience, skipping backups is dumb. Lose your phone? All your 2FA codes vanish if you're using Google Authenticator. Authy? Nah, it syncs to your new device. Just log in with your number and backup password you set during setup. Pick a strong one, write it down somewhere safe-not on your phone.
Here's the game changer. Authy lets you run it on phone and desktop. Phone dies mid trade? No sweat, codes on your laptop.
What's next? Test it. Generate a code on desktop, see if it matches phone. Should. If not, check your internet-needs to sync.
Sometimes it lags. Kill the app, restart phone, toggle the setting off then on. Fixed it for me every time. Or hit Authy's support chat-fast.
MetaMask is huge for Ethereum wallets. Hardware like Ledger? Pairs perfect too. But soft wallets like MetaMask need 2FA on the browser extension or app.
Actually, MetaMask itself doesn't do app based 2FA out the box-it's more about seed security. But you link it to exchanges or services that do. Big mistake: treating wallet and exchange separate. Nah, secure both.
So, for MetaMask connected stuff like OpenSea or Uniswap interfaces, but really, focus on the exchange holding your keys sometimes. Let's do Coinbase-easiest wallet tie in.
Done. Now every login, withdrawal over like $2? Needs that code. I usually test by logging out/in right away. Smooth.
Pro tip: They might ask for backup codes. Screenshot 'em, store in a password manager like LastPass. Not your phone notes.
Exchanges vary a tad. Binance loves pushing Google Auth, but Authy works identical.
| Exchange | Diff | Backup Length |
|---|---|---|
| Coinbase | QR + phone verify | N/A (uses SMS first) |
| Binance | QR + 16-digit | 16 alphanum |
| Crypto.com | App only, manual option | Long secret |
For Binance: After QR scan in Authy, copy their 16-digit backup on screen. Lose phone? Enter that + password + code to recover. Enter code where it says "Google Auth"-works with Authy.
Crypto.com app? Settings > Security > 2FA > Enable. Copy secret (long string). Authy: + > Enter manually > Paste > Save. Verify. If QR won't scan, manual always works.
Trust Wallet (Binance's mobile one) doesn't have built in 2FA like exchanges. But it connects to dApps and exchanges. Secure the exchange side heavy.
Still, enable 2FA on any login for Trust-like if it ties to Binance. And always, never share seed phrase. Authy protects logins, but seeds are god mode.
Phantom for Solana? Same vibe. Go to their site, security settings if available, or linked exchange. In my experience, mobile wallets shine with hardware + Authy combo.
Okay, routine. Want to send 0.1 BTC from Coinbase? Log in: email/pass + Authy code. Withdraw: same + email confirm sometimes. Gas? Coinbase handles, but on chain like MetaMask, ETH gas ~20-50 gwei lately, about $0.50-2 per swap.
Codes time out? 30 seconds. Shake phone for big codes if small screen. Desktop Authy? Click account, code copies auto.
Question: Forgot phone? Desktop has it. Airplane mode? Codes work offline-time based, not online check.
Lost phone, no desktop? Log into authy.com on new device with number + backup password. All accounts sync. Phew.
Exchange locked? Use their backup. Binance: 16-digit. Coinbase: Contact support with ID proof. Crypto.com: Same, but they verify passkey first if set.
Issue I hit once: Authy says "invalid code." Clock wrong on phone? Fix time zone. Or re scan QR-rare, but works.
Another: SIM swap attack. Hackers port your number, steal SMS. Authy? No SMS needed post setup. Codes local.
Ledger Nano? App needs no 2FA, but pair with exchange. I do Coinbase > Ledger transfers. Authy approves Coinbase send. On Ledger, confirm USB. Double secure. Gas for ERC-20? ~$1-5 USDC transfer.
Honestly, once set, it's fire and forget. I got 15 accounts in mine-exchanges, email, banks. Zero hacks.
People factory reset phone without backup password. Dead. Always set it.
QR won't scan? Enter manual-every site shows it under QR.
Code wrong by 1? Wait 30 secs, retry. Time drift.
Two phones? Set primary, secondary syncs read only codes.
And yeah, test withdrawals small first. Like 10 USDT. Fees negligible.
Google Auth? No backups. Lose phone, re setup every account. Nightmare with 20+. Authy syncs. Desktop too. Pretty much unbeatable for crypto heads juggling wallets.
Sound familiar? That panic when phone dies mid airdrop claim? Won't happen.